Lost Car Keys Replacement: A Comprehensive Guide
Losing a car key can be a discouraging and stressful experience. Whether keys are lost in one's home, lost at work, or gone for great after a memorable night out, the inconvenience of being unable to access a vehicle can disrupt every day life. Luckily, several choices exist for replacing lost car keys. This guide will detail different approaches, factors to consider, and regularly asked questions connected with the replacement of lost car keys.
Comprehending Types of Car Keys
Before diving into the replacement process, it is vital to understand the different car key types offered:

When confronted with the unfortunate situation of losing car keys, several elements will influence the replacement process:

Type of Key: The more advanced the key (such as fobs or transponder keys), the more complex and pricey the replacement might be.

Vehicle Make and Model: Replacement costs and techniques can vary substantially based upon the car's brand name, design, and year.

Schedule of Spare Keys: If a spare key exists, duplication can be a more uncomplicated and more economical option.

Area of Replacement: Deciding whether to approach a dealer, locksmith professional, or auto store can affect both expense and time.

Expense: The series of costs for key replacement can be substantial, with some methods proving to be more affordable than others.

Insurance Options
Some auto insurance coverage policies cover key replacement or loss. For that reason, examining one's policy might expose if monetary help is offered for this inconvenience.

Taking numerous simple preventative steps can help decrease the risk of losing car type in the future:

Designate a Specific Spot: Establish a routine of positioning type in the same area every time.

Keychain Tracking Devices: Utilize Bluetooth trackers, such as Tile or Apple AirTags, which can help in locating lost keys.

Spare Copies: Have at least one spare key easily accessible, either with relied on relative or kept safely.
Frequently Asked Questions about Lost Car Keys Replacement1. How much does it normally cost to replace lost car keys?
The expense of replacing lost car keys can differ extensively based upon the kind of key and where you have it replaced. Fundamental keys can range from ₤ 5 to ₤ 30, while wise keys can cost upwards of ₤ 150 to ₤ 500.
2. Can I replace my lost car key without a spare?
Yes, you can replace a lost car key without a spare. An expert locksmith professional or dealer can develop a brand-new key by accessing your vehicle's lock or utilizing the vehicle identification number (VIN).
3. How long does it require to replace lost car keys?
Replacement times can vary by technique. A locksmith may require simply 15-- 30 minutes, while car dealerships could take longer, especially if they require to order specific keys.
4. Are there any legal factors to consider if I lost my car keys?
No specific legal issues develop from losing keys. However, if someone finds your lost keys, they could possibly access your car, requiring cautious practices relating to individual security.
5. What if my keys are taken?
If your keys are taken, it's necessary to take instant action. Besides replacing your keys, consider changing your locks or using a locksmith to reprogram your transponder keys to avoid unauthorized gain access to.
